Aluminum Panel Fabrication: Techniques and Best Practices

Aluminum sheet fabrication requires several precise processes for creating desired geometries. Standard methods include bending , stamping , shearing , and joining. Superior guidelines emphasize meticulous material acquisition, proper equipment upkeep , and thorough quality inspection during the full process . Moreover, consideration should be given to cosmetic treatment , including anodizing , to boost lifespan and appearance qualities .

The Durability and Lifespan of Metal Panels

Aluminum cladding offer exceptional resilience and impressive longevity , making them a favored choice for various construction applications. As opposed to materials prone to decay, aluminum intrinsically forms a protective oxide film when exposed to the elements. This phenomenon, called passivation, shields the substrate from degradation , significantly enhancing its service duration. Furthermore , aluminum’s reduced-weight nature minimizes structural here stress , contributing to its long-term effectiveness.
